History
During the Succession Wars, the Ninth Illician Rangers changed from a medium to a heavy regiment. They acted as a primary raiding force and took heavy losses in this campaign.[1]
First stationed on the Draconis border, they were later relocated to the Capellan March for rest and refit. They fought during the FedCom Civil War for Victor Steiner-Davion and paid for their loyalty in blood.[1]
FedCom Civil War
Sirdar
On Sirdar, together with the First Federated Suns Armored Cavalry, the Twenty-first Illician Rangers and the Davion Light Guards, they forced the defending March Militia to surrender but suffered moderate losses during this victory.
Jihad
The Ninth Rangers forced the defending St. Cyr's Armored Hussars on Sendalor to retreat in 3068. Later in the campaign the Rangers raided Homestead successfully.[citation needed]
The Homestead raids found the Ninth attacking elements of the Third Confederation Reserve Cavalry. The defending CCAF troops split into lance-size units and proceeded to harass the invading mercenaries. These units were particularly popular with the locals, who despised the Ninth.[2]

Tactics
The sophisticated equipment of today gives the regiment the opportunity to deliver a quick strike, despite their heavy machines.

Composition History
2786–2821
Ninth Rangers (Regiment/Regular/Reliable)[3]
- Note: At this time the medium-weight unit was stationed on Algorab. In 2821 the command was reduced to 40% strength and was deployed on Kalidasa.[3]
2830
Ninth Rangers (Regiment/Veteran/Reliable)[4]
- Note: At this time the medium-weight unit was stationed on Kalidasa with an operational readiness of 63%.[4]
2864
Ninth Rangers (Regiment/Elite/Fanatical)[4]
- Note: At this time the medium-weight unit was stationed on Skye with an operational readiness of 14 percent.[4]
3025
Ninth Illician Rangers (Regiment/Elite/Reliable)[5]
- Note: At this time the unit was stationed on Jonzac.
3040
Ninth Rangers (Regiment/Green/Reliable)[6]
- Note: At this time the command was stationed on Immenstadt.[6]
3050
Ninth Rangers (Regiment/Green/Reliable)[7]
- CO: Colonel Kenneth Koppell[7]
- Note: At this time the command was stationed on Immenstadt.[7]
3059
Ninth Illician Rangers (Regiment/Green/Reliable)[8]
- CO: Colonel Kenneth Koppell[8]
- Note: At this time the unit was stationed on Immenstadt.[8]
3067
Ninth Illician Rangers (Regiment/Veteran/Reliable)
- CO: Colonel Kenneth Koppel
- XO: Lieutenant Colonel James Ford
- two battalions with maneuverable designs, one with assault and slow heavy designs
Ninth Illician Air Guard (Wing/Veteran/Reliable)
- CO: Major Travis Watson
Thirteenth Armored Cavalry Regiment (Regiment/Regular/Fanatical)
- CO: Lieutenant Colonel: Karsta Offenbach
- With many heavy vehicles, they can hold the ground on their own
Twenty-ninth Mechanized Cavalry (Regiment/Veteran/Reliable)
- CO: Lieutenant Colonel: Linus Motoc
- Each platoons uses hover transports and has an extra hovertank for support [1]
